Gotrax sent me the R1 to test for a month, and I ended up recommending it to three coworkers. The 50-lb weight is a sweet spot: light enough to carry up one flight of stairs without dying, heavy enough to feel stable at 20 MPH. The 374Wh battery delivers about 18 miles of real-world range in PAS mode 3, which matches my commute needs perfectly.

The UL2849 certification gave me peace of mind when charging it overnight in my apartment. The smart panel is basic but functional, showing speed, battery level, and assist mode at a glance. Dual disc brakes stopped me confidently even on a wet downhill, though the lack of suspension means you’ll feel every crack in older pavement.

Gotrax R1 20

The folding mechanism is one of the cleanest I’ve used. It folds down to 37.4 x 17.7 x 27.5 inches, fitting behind my office desk and in the trunk of my sedan without removing the front wheel. The 5 pedal-assist levels give enough granularity for city riding, and the 718 owner reviews back up what I experienced: a reliable, no-nonsense commuter.

How to Choose the Right Lightweight Electric Bike?

Picking the best lightweight electric bikes comes down to understanding what “lightweight” actually means for your situation. Our team defines it as anything under 65 lbs that you can reasonably lift up at least one flight of stairs. Anything heavier starts feeling like deadlifting a refrigerator.

What Weight Is Considered Lightweight for an Ebike?

Industry consensus puts lightweight e-bikes in the 35-50 lb range, with most folding models falling between 45-65 lbs. A 39-lb bike like the Velotric T1 is genuinely portable, while a 65-lb bike like the Aipas A2 is on the heavy end but still manageable. For seniors or anyone with mobility issues, staying under 50 lbs is the safer bet. If you’re looking for carbon fiber folding options for ultimate portability, there are alternatives beyond traditional e-bikes worth considering.

Motor Power and Range Tradeoffs

Smaller batteries mean lighter bikes but reduced range. Most lightweight models use 250W-500W motors with 250-500Wh batteries, giving 15-35 miles of real-world range. Plan for 60-70% of the advertised range in real conditions, as our forum research confirmed. Hills, headwinds, and rider weight all drain battery faster than the spec sheets suggest.

Safety Certifications Matter

Look for UL 2849 certification (entire electrical system) and ideally UL 2271 (battery specifically). These certifications reduce fire risk, which is a genuine concern with budget e-bikes. The Gotrax R1, KINETRON, LELEKUAI models, and RPINT all carry proper UL certifications, while others lack third-party validation.

Folding vs. Step-Through Frames

Folding bikes sacrifice some rigidity for portability. If you don’t need to fold, a step-through frame with a rigid design often rides better. The Aipas A2 and Gotrax R1 fold down small enough for car trunks and under desks, but at the cost of some ride stability compared to non-folding options.

Class 1, 2, and 3 Explained

Class 1 e-bikes assist only while pedaling up to 20 MPH. Class 2 adds a throttle but caps at 20 MPH. Class 3 assists up to 28 MPH and may require special licensing in some areas. Most lightweight models are Class 2, which is the most versatile for city riding. Check your local laws before buying a Class 3 bike like the Aipas A2.

Torque Sensor vs. Cadence Sensor

Torque sensors amplify your pedaling effort for a natural feel, while cadence sensors simply turn on the motor when you pedal. Torque sensors cost more but make the bike feel like a regular bike with superpowers. Cadence sensors are common in budget models and can feel jerky. Most lightweight bikes in this price range use cadence sensors.

Brakes and Suspension

Hydraulic disc brakes stop better than mechanical disc brakes, especially in wet conditions. Suspension adds weight but improves comfort on rough roads. If you ride on smooth pavement, skip suspension to save weight. If your commute includes gravel or potholes, the REOCRO’s dual suspension is worth the extra pounds. Car Rack and Apartment Compatibility

A 50-lb bike is much easier to load on a car rack than a 70-lb bike. If you travel with your e-bike, factor in the rack weight limit (most hold 40-60 lbs per bike). For apartment storage, measure your closet or elevator dimensions before buying. The Gotrax R1 folds down smallest in this roundup at 37.4 x 17.7 x 27.5 inches.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is considered a lightweight electric bike?

Lightweight electric bikes typically weigh between 35-65 lbs, with true lightweight models falling under 50 lbs. The sweet spot for most riders is 40-50 lbs: light enough to carry up a flight of stairs, heavy enough to ride stably at 20 MPH. Anything over 65 lbs starts feeling unwieldy for apartment dwellers and seniors.

What eBikes should I stay away from?

Avoid e-bikes without UL 2849 or UL 2271 safety certifications, as battery fires are a genuine risk in uncertified models. Stay away from bikes with vague motor power claims (like 1200W peak without rated wattage), limited warranty coverage (under 90 days), and brands with poor customer support responses. Also avoid bikes where the advertised top speed significantly exceeds realistic real-world performance.

Are lightweight e-bikes good for seniors?

Yes, lightweight e-bikes under 50 lbs are excellent for seniors because they’re easier to mount, dismount, and store. Look for step-through frames, intuitive pedal assist systems, and reliable disc brakes. The Gotrax R1 at 50 lbs offers the best balance of low weight, UL certification, and senior-friendly controls in this roundup.

Do lightweight electric bikes have less range?

Generally yes, because lighter bikes use smaller batteries to reduce weight. Most lightweight models deliver 15-35 miles of real-world range compared to 40-60 miles on heavier e-bikes. Plan for 60-70% of the advertised range in real conditions, factoring in hills, wind, and rider weight. If range is critical, the Aipas A2’s 62-mile PAS range is the standout here.

Can you carry a lightweight e-bike upstairs?

Yes, but it depends on the weight and your strength. Bikes under 50 lbs are manageable for most adults on a single flight of stairs. For multi-story walk-ups without elevators, stay under 45 lbs if possible. Removing the battery before carrying reduces weight by 5-8 lbs and makes a noticeable difference. The Gotrax R1 and LELEKUAI T1 at 48-50 lbs are the most stair-friendly options here.
